    5th Circ. Rejects Sunoco's Duplicative $149M Tax Refund Bid

    Sunoco can't sue for a $149 million tax refund based on its motor fuel excise tax liability because the company already litigated and lost a nearly identical suit in the Federal Circuit, the Fifth Circuit said Wednesday, tossing the case.

    5th Circ. Urged To Undo Sunoco's Loss In $149M Tax Refund Bid

    The Fifth Circuit should reverse a lower court decision barring Sunoco from pursuing a $149 million tax refund involving its gasoline excise tax liability, the energy company said Friday, disputing the government's assertions that it's impermissibly litigating an already-adjudicated issue.

    Sunoco's $149M Deduction Case Rightly Tossed, 5th Circ. Told

    Sunoco's attempt to claim $149 million in tax deductions relating to excise taxes the company never actually paid was rightfully dismissed because the company already had litigated the issue in a separate forum, the government told the Fifth Circuit.

    Sunoco's $149M Tax Refund Bid Wrongly Tossed, 5th Circ. Told

    A Texas federal court improperly dismissed Sunoco's $149 million tax refund bid involving its gasoline excise tax liability, the energy company told the Fifth Circuit, arguing the case wasn't precluded by previous litigation it pursued involving a similar legal issue.
